Title: Technology and Innovation: Driving Forces of Today's World


In the contemporary era, technology and innovation have become the cornerstone of progress and development across the globe. From revolutionizing communication to transforming industries, the impact of technology is ubiquitous. This essay delves into the significance of technology and innovation in today's world, exploring their multifaceted roles, challenges, and future prospects.


Technology has infiltrated every aspect of human life, reshaping how individuals interact, work, and perceive the world. Communication has been revolutionized by the advent of the internet, social media, and smartphones, enabling instantaneous global connectivity. Moreover, advancements in healthcare technology have prolonged life expectancy and improved quality of life. From diagnostic tools to robotic surgeries, technology has transformed medical practices, making healthcare more efficient and accessible.






In the realm of education, technology has facilitated distance learning, personalized learning experiences, and access to vast repositories of knowledge through online platforms. Similarly, in the business sector, automation, data analytics, and artificial intelligence (AI) have optimized processes, enhanced productivity, and fostered innovation. E-commerce platforms have democratized entrepreneurship, enabling small businesses to reach global markets with ease.

Furthermore, technology has played a crucial role in addressing environmental challenges. Renewable energy technologies such as solar and wind power offer sustainable alternatives to fossil fuels, mitigating climate change. Smart grids and energy-efficient solutions contribute to the conservation of resources and the reduction of carbon emissions.


Innovation, fueled by technological advancements, drives progress by introducing novel ideas, products, and solutions to existing challenges. It encompasses creativity, research, and development efforts aimed at improving efficiency, efficacy, and sustainability across various domains.





One of the hallmarks of innovation is its ability to disrupt traditional industries and paradigms. Companies like Uber and Airbnb have revolutionized transportation and accommodation sectors, respectively, through the utilization of technology and innovative business models. Similarly, the rise of fintech companies has transformed the financial landscape, offering innovative solutions such as digital payments, peer-to-peer lending, and blockchain technology.

Moreover, innovation thrives in collaborative ecosystems where diverse perspectives converge to tackle complex problems. Open innovation platforms, hackathons, and incubators provide avenues for collaboration and knowledge sharing, fostering creativity and breakthrough discoveries. Governments, academia, and private enterprises play pivotal roles in nurturing innovation ecosystems through supportive policies, funding initiatives, and research partnerships.


Despite its transformative potential, technology and innovation present a myriad of challenges and ethical dilemmas. One of the foremost concerns is the digital divide, exacerbating disparities in access to technology and digital literacy. Bridging this gap requires concerted efforts to ensure equitable distribution of resources and opportunities, particularly in underserved communities.

Additionally, the rapid pace of technological advancement raises concerns about job displacement and societal upheaval. Automation and AI have the potential to render certain professions obsolete, necessitating reskilling and upskilling initiatives to adapt to the evolving labor market. Furthermore, the ethical implications of AI, data privacy, and surveillance technologies warrant careful consideration to safeguard individual rights and societal values.

Moreover, the pursuit of technological innovation must be balanced with environmental sustainability. The proliferation of electronic waste, energy consumption, and resource depletion associated with technological development necessitate eco-friendly practices and regulations to mitigate adverse impacts on the planet.


Looking ahead, technology and innovation hold immense promise for addressing global challenges and shaping a more inclusive, sustainable future. Emerging technologies such as biotechnology, nanotechnology, and quantum computing are poised to revolutionize healthcare, materials science, and information technology.

Furthermore, advancements in renewable energy, energy storage, and smart infrastructure offer opportunities to combat climate change and build resilient communities. The convergence of disciplines such as artificial intelligence, Internet of Things (IoT), and 5G connectivity will usher in an era of interconnected devices, intelligent systems, and data-driven decision-making.

Moreover, the democratization of innovation through open-source platforms, maker communities, and citizen science initiatives empowers individuals to contribute to technological development and problem-solving. Collaborative efforts to address grand challenges such as clean energy, healthcare access, and poverty alleviation underscore the transformative potential of technology in fostering global progress.






Conclusion:
In conclusion, technology and innovation are driving forces of today's world, reshaping societies, economies, and ecosystems. From enhancing communication and healthcare to revolutionizing industries and addressing global challenges, their impact is profound and far-reaching. However, realizing the full potential of technology requires navigating ethical dilemmas, fostering inclusive growth, and prioritizing sustainability. By harnessing the power of technology and innovation, we can create a brighter and more equitable future for generations to come.
